- 博客(14)
- 资源 (2)
- 收藏
- 关注
原创 黑马程序员-iOS基础-Foundation框架基础
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-Foundation框架基础一、Foundation框架基础 作用:Foundation框架是其他所有IOS框架的基础 包含了很多开发中常用的数据类型:结构体;枚举;类等。 使用方法: 想要使用Foundation框架中的数据类型,包含它的主
2015-01-08 16:24:07 503
原创 黑马程序员-iOS基础-Objective-C基础(七)block和protocol
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-Objective-C基础(七)block和protocol一、blockblock是一种数据类型,苹果官方推荐使用,效率高block用来保存一段代码,标志是^block跟函数很像 1.可以保存代码 2.有返回值 3.有形参如何定义Blo
2015-01-05 16:29:44 442
原创 黑马程序员-iOS基础-Objective-C基础(六)内存管理
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-Objective-C基础(六)内存管理一、内存管理的必要性移动设备内存空间极其有限app占用内存较多时,系统会发出内存警告,必须回收一些不需要再使用的内存二、内存管理的范围 任何继承了NSObject的对象 对其他基本数据类型、struct
2015-01-05 15:50:59 533
原创 黑马程序员-iOS基础-Objective-C基础(五)核心语法(下)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-Objective-C基础(五)核心语法(下) 1、构造方法是对象的对象方法,用在类中构造方法是用来初始化对象的方法,- 开头如:创建对象[类名 new] Person *p = [Person new]; /* 完整的创建一个可用对象 1
2014-12-29 15:00:12 446
原创 黑马程序员-iOS基础-Objective-C基础(四)OC开发技巧及核心语法(上)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 黑马程序员-iOS基础-Objective-C基础(四)OC开发技巧及核心语法上 一、开发技巧1、NSStringOC字符串也是一个对象,继承自NSString类如:NSString *_name;@"daflkg;gagr"创建NSString字符串
2014-12-29 14:06:18 912
原创 黑马程序员-iOS基础-Objective-C基础(三)三大特性
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-Objective-C基础(三)三大特性 一、封装1、封装:成员变量的封装目的:对成员变量进行保护及赋值过滤,保证代码正常的功能2、属性的封装 写属性:set方法(可以在此监听成员变量)作用:提高一个方法给外界设置成员变量的值命名规范1>
2014-12-29 09:31:03 409
原创 黑马程序员-iOS基础-Objective-C基础(二)面向对象思想及类
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 黑马程序员-iOS基础-Objective-C基础(二)面向对象思想及类 一、面向对象思想1、面向过程/面向对象思想 面向过程: 关注的是解决问题需要哪些步骤 面向对象: 关注的是解决问题需要哪些对象 常用术语 面向过程 Procedu
2014-12-19 11:25:40 411
原创 黑马程序员-iOS基础-Objective-C基础(一)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 黑马程序员-iOS基础-Objective-C基础(一)一、Objective-C基本语法1、简介Objective-C,简称OC,是在C语言的基础上,增加了一层面向对象的语法在兼容性上,完全兼容C语言,可以在OC代码中混入C代码,甚至C++代码,只在代码文件扩展名上有区别
2014-12-19 10:40:34 521
原创 黑马程序员-iOS基础-C语言基础(六)-复杂数据类型及其他
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-C语言基础(六)复杂数据类型及其他 一、复杂数据类型1、变量类型(根据变量作用域)变量类型定义作用域生命周期初始值局部变量在代码块内部定义的变量从定义的那一行到代码块结束从定义的那一行开始分配存储空间,
2014-12-15 15:12:46 459
原创 黑马程序员-iOS基础-C语言基础(五)指针
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 黑马程序员-iOS基础-C语言基础(五)指针 一、指针1)定义根据地址直接访问对应存储空间的一种特殊类型变量。2)格式变量类型 *变量名;//通常用*p意味着这个指针只会指向变量类型类型的变量,指向其他类型会出错如:int *p;意味着这个指针只会指向int类型的
2014-12-12 08:57:14 481
原创 黑马程序员-iOS基础-C语言基础(四)内存剖析、数组、字符串
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-C语言基础(四)内存剖析、数组、字符串 一、C语言内存剖析 1)进制定义:进制是计算机的计数方式,是数值的表示形式。进制的种类:二进制、八进制、十进制、十六进制。。。(前四种要掌握)占位符:%d/i 十进制带符号整数,%u不带符号%c 字
2014-12-11 09:58:13 563
原创 黑马程序员-iOS基础-C语言基础(三)流程控制及函数
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------黑马程序员-iOS基础-C语言基础(三)流程控制及函数 一、流程控制代码流程控制的三种结构:顺序结构、选择结构、循环结构顺序结构:默认的流程结构。按照书写顺序执行每一条语句。选择结构:对给定的条件进行判断,再根据判断结果来决定执行哪一段代码。循环结构:在给定条件成立的情
2014-12-09 22:05:28 396
原创 黑马程序员-iOS基础-C语言基础(二)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! ------- 黑马程序员-iOS基础-C语言基础(二)一、C语言基础语法1、数据a.分类静态数据:一般指永久性数据,存储时间长,以文件形式存储在硬盘上动态数据(临时数据):程序运行过程中产生的临时数据,一般存储在内存中
2014-12-08 16:47:33 378
原创 黑马程序员-iOS基础-Unix常见指令及C语言基础(一)
Unix常见指令及C语言基础(一)一、Unix常见指令:因为Mac系统是基于Unix系统的,因此可以在“终端”中输入一些指令来操作Mac系统。常用的Unix指令有:指令作用ls
2014-12-07 10:09:24 676
C#游戏编程
2013-01-30
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人